Narrator: In East Blue, there was a man known as the "Great Gold Pirate". His name was Woonan. In countless harsh battles, Woonan robbed many enemies of their gold. Legend has it that the gold he stole piled up as high as a mountain and lit up the ocean at night as bright as day. However, over the course of a few years Woonan's existence faded. The Great Gold Pirate hid all his treasure on a small island and then died. That rumor is still alive even now as many pirates are still trying to find this island. There's a map drawn by a member of Woonan's crew. Whoever gets that map can locate the island. A place where a mountain of gold is said to lie in wait. A legendary island! ”
A fleet of pirate ships with the same jolly roger are shown along with a man sporting said flag, Woonan. Next a night scene where piles of gold treasure are seen bright at sea with a silhouette of Woonan. Then an island is shown while gold rains down as it fades out ending with a shot of a treasure map.

Gold Roger's Legacy
From Episode 284 to Episode 396
“ Narrator: Wealth, fame, power. The world had it all won by one man: the Pirate King, Gold Roger. At his death, the words he spoke drove countless men out to sea.
Gold Roger: My treasure? It's yours if you want it. Find it! I left all the world has there!
Narrator: And so men set sights on the Grand Line, in pursuit of their dreams. The world has truly entered a Great Pirate Era! ”
A newsreel of Roger's execution starting with a pan of the execution platform followed by a pan of Roger about to be executed ending with a closeup of Roger's face. Then a fleet of ships set out to sea ending with a shot of a ship's helm. |
